🚨🚨🚨 A deeply moving report about the young man who hugged the legend Cristiano in the 2013 Real Madrid vs. Chelsea match 🥹:
The young man's name was Ronald Gjoka, and he was 19 years old.
In 2013, Real Madrid and Chelsea were playing a preseason friendly match here in Miami, on the same field where the Portugal and Colombia national teams played in the World Cup.
At one point, the match stopped, Ronald Gjoka ran toward Cristiano Ronaldo, hugged him, Ronaldo returned the hug, and they exchanged a few words.
🗣️ Malva [Ronald Gjoka's mother]: "I know he was like a mentor to him. My son didn't have a father in his life, so he was looking for a mentor."
🗣️ Richard Hughes [Ronald Gjoka's lawyer]: "It was as if he said: 'You are my mentor, you are my hero, you are like a father to me.' That's what Ronald Gjoka said to Ronaldo, and Ronaldo was thanking him and expressing his gratitude. It was a touching moment. He didn't say it explicitly, and I think the time was enough for them to talk during the hug; it was such a touching hug that watching it on video alone is beautiful."
Ronald Gjoka was arrested and spent a night in jail.
The next day, he was released, but the Miami prosecutor's office kept the charges.
🗣️ Richard Hughes [Ronald Gjoka's lawyer]: "One of the funniest things that happened during our consultation with him was that he said he was crying, scared and nervous, isolated in his cell with the other inmates. Then an old TV appeared, and it was showing 'ESPN.' After that, a video of him hugging Ronaldo was played, so everyone in the cell said: Wait, that's you! Everyone was surprised, and suddenly everyone loved him, and they clapped and cheered."
After two months, the charges remained, but Ronald's lawyer remembers that he asked Cristiano Ronaldo to sign a letter requesting that the Miami prosecutor's office drop all charges.
🗣️ Richard Hughes [Ronald Gjoka's lawyer]: "I first Googled and asked everywhere on the internet. I found the name of Ronaldo's agent and his contact information, and I tried with all my might to reach Ronaldo. And again, as if born of the moment, I emailed him, he replied, I had written the letter, but Ronaldo was the one who signed it."
🗣️ The letter from Richard Hughes that Ronaldo signed:
Assistant State Attorney
Miami-Dade County State Attorney's Office
Re:
Ronald Gjoka
My name is Cristiano Ronaldo, and I play soccer for Real Madrid. I was playing at Sun Life Stadium last month when one of the fans entered the field. His name is Ronald Gjoka, and he is a young college student. We hugged and talked for a while, until security arrived to remove him from the field.
He was not aggressive or violent in any way. He also did not resist security or police in any possible manner.
To my knowledge, he now realizes his mistake and the importance of security. He is also young, barely 20 years old, grew up orphaned and was raised by his mother. It seems he is studying at one of the universities in Palm Beach County, Florida, on an international student visa.
I am concerned because I know he may face potential issues with immigration authorities and his university if the criminal charges against him are not dropped. He immediately surrendered to stadium security and, after being arrested by the police, spent a day and a half in jail. It seems a hearing was held in criminal court last Monday, and despite his attendance with a lawyer and his request to drop the charges, you refused.
I understand your position and the importance of enforcing laws and regulations. Nevertheless, I ask you and your office to reconsider this decision and drop the two criminal charges against this young man. I do not want to see him face criminal penalties because of his mistake. He seems to have a very promising future ahead, and I do not want his future to be negatively affected by this misjudgment.
